FEC creates new estates division with senior appointment

Far East Consortium (FEC) – the developer bringing forward Manchester’s Victoria North project – has created a new estates division with the addition of Gemma Price to its senior leadership.

Gemma joins FEC’s Manchester office as managing director of its newly established FEC Estates division, which will develop a high-quality residential service offering and estates management proposition as it delivers a pipeline of 15,000 homes over the next decade.

As a member of FEC’s senior leadership team in Manchester, her initial focus will be to work alongside its development and delivery teams to inform and influence the design of all future schemes. Gemma will also have responsibility for the operational management of existing developments, working alongside FEC’s estate management partners at its completed schemes, which include MeadowSide and New Cross Central.

Bringing more than 20 years’ experience to the role, she joins FEC from Urban Bubble where she oversaw a portfolio of 9,000 homes. Prior to this, she spent six years with investor-developer Bruntwood as head of property management.
